Legal fees for immigration cases vary based on the specific type of application and the complexity of your situation. Factors that shift the cost include the volume of documentation needed, whether you have prior legal issues, or if your case requires appearing before a judge. While simple filings might be more straightforward, cases involving appeals or extensive background work take more attorney time. We focus on providing a clear path forward. Immigration services cover the legal support needed to navigate US government processes, such as applying for green cards, work visas, or citizenship. You need these services when you are planning a permanent move, starting a new job, or trying to reunite with family members in the United States. A qualified professional helps you organize your paperwork, prepare for interviews, and ensure your forms are filed correctly to avoid common delays or denials that can complicate your status.

They manage a wide range of immigration matters, including visa applications, green card processes, citizenship, and deportation defense. They ensure all legal requirements are met and represent your best interests with immigration authorities. They are your dedicated legal support throughout the process.
It's crucial to be completely honest and upfront with your immigration attorney in Lincoln. Withholding information or providing false statements can severely jeopardize your case. Full transparency allows them to build the most effective strategy for you.
